Love it! The new owner is amazing! I’m celiac and they do an amazing job at making specials rolls that I can also enjoy. Their menu is clear and states when a roll has the option to be gluten free. Which takes the stress out of it for me. The food is beautiful and I loved watching her run around waiting on customers!
Highly recommend the Happy sushi roll and mochi ice cream. Everything is fresh and tasty The miso soup is well seasoned
The sushi was super fresh and delicious. Loved the salmon and tuna, and the roll was perfectly made. Beautiful presentation too. Definitely coming back!
My favorite sushi place in Longmont, after trying several others. Have now been here 5 times, getting a mix of old and new things each time, and have had no misses. Size can be a little inconsistent (dine in seems a little bigger than take out). Plating is also prettier for dine in. But texture and taste is always great. Staff is always attentive and friendly. I have not ordered noodles or ramen, but the sushi rolls, sashimi, and sushi have all been great so far.
